How does the game fit the theme?
In this game, you enter the rat race in hope of rising to the top of society, where countless other rats have died trying. RIsk it for the biscuit means risk death for the betterment of life. Maybe this time, it will be different
What code and assets did you not make from scratch during the jam (if any)?
We used a character controller and main menu we had made prior to the jam, but they were heavily modified. Also we used some textures, 3D model and SFX taken from online. See credits for details.
How many people worked on the game?4
